Labor rates in North Central Idaho are generally competitive, but parts availability can sometimes cause delays and slightly higher costs for specific components. Building a relationship with a local shop can help, as they may anticipate common needs for Kias driven on our rural roads and seasonal highways.
The hot summers and cold winters can stress batteries and cooling systems. Additionally, Kia models like the Sorento or Sportage used on gravel roads around Culdesac may experience earlier wear on suspension components, brakes, and windshield chips. Regular checks of these systems are advisable.
For basic maintenance, DIY is feasible, but for check engine lights, transmission issues, or advanced electrical problems, professional diagnosis is crucial. The nearest specialized tools and factory scan tools are at shops in Lewiston, which are necessary for accurate repairs on modern Kias.
Driving on unpaved or gravel roads common in the area accelerates wear on tires, shocks, and filters. It's recommended to follow the "severe service" schedule in your Kia manual, which includes more frequent oil changes, tire rotations, and inspections of undercarriage components for damage.
